Goemkarponn desk MAPUSA: Acting on reliable information, the Colvale police team led conducted a narcotic raid near Chapel, Lobowado in Thivim and arrested the accused person, namely Bapun Barik (25) Odisha Native, for possession of a dried Greenish Color leafy and flowery substance suspected of seeds and stalks to be Ganja weighing 515 grams worth Rs. 51500. In this connection, Colvale police registered an offence under section 20(b) ii (A) of the NDPS Act 1985 against the accused and arrested him. PSI Kunal Naik is further investigating the case.

Goemkarponn Desk PANAJI: In what could give some relief to the Goa government, the Supreme Court has restrained Karnataka from undertaking any construction work of its proposed Kalsa-Bhandura project without obtaining all the requisite permissions from the concerned authorities including Goa Chief Wildlife Warden. The matter is now listed for a final hearing in July 2023. The Supreme Court, while hearing the IA filed by the Goa government, today said that under Section 29 of the Wildlife Protection Act, the Goa Chief Wildlife Warden’s permission is mandatory for the diversion of the River from the sanctuary area.
